Saturday night my wonderful husband took me to dinner at one of our favorite "merry-go-round" sushi places, then to see a FC Seoul soccer game!  
Picture
 Upon exiting the subway station, the concessions were out!  To our surprise the sales were not kimbap & dried quid, they were selling DUNKIN DONUTS!  Now don't get too excited Twin, this is as close as Hubby got to them...taking a picture of me.
  ;-)  (Notice the stadium at the top of the picture?)

OK, get this....anytime FC Seoul scores, the fans light flares!!  Seriously!  When I saw the 'fire' I thought for sure this fan was going to get thrown out, but no!  They even sell the flares....go figure!
